TAYLOR ESTATE, WASHINGTON COUNTY, VA File contributed for use in USGenWeb Archives by Judy Wright - William TAYLOR estate-Marvel M. WICKLIFF is admin. Washington Co. Va. Will Bk. p. 105 and 106 1827 Marvil M. Wickliff in acct. with the estate of Wm. Taylor, decd. October 1827 To Amt. of Property recd. in Kentucky as pr. statement H. $55.48 1/2 To Amt. cash recd. on acct. ofdebts due 14.75 balance as pr. contra 95.79 To Bal. due 95.79 $166.02 1/2 Sept. 22nd 1827 cr. By cash paid for Seal to Letters of administration $2.00 By cash paid administration fee .70 by cash paid Execution dated 19th July 1828 10.00 Carried over $12.70 Amount brought over $12.70 by Cash paid cost on said execution 4.45 by cash pd expenses boarding persons at wake 10.00 by cash pd. Jno. T. Campbell as pr. Rect 2.12 1/2 by cash pd. Benjamin McCarty as per Rect. 2.00 By cash pd. Thomas Dyer pr. Rect. 1.50 by cash pd. Thos. Franklin pr. Rect. 1.50 by cash pd. Travelling expenses as pr. verbal statement of Admin. 50.00 By 89 days services self and horse 75cents 66.75 By 20 days services Isaac Wickliff and horse 75 cents 15.00 $166.02 1/2 Pursuant to an order of the County Court of Washington, I have proceeded to settle and adjust the acct of Marvil M. Wickliff Admr. of the estate of Wm. Taylor, dec., beg leave to report the above as a ture acct. from the papers shewn and which are herewith enclosed which shows a bal. of Ninety five dollars and seventy nine cents due said Administrator. Oct. 20th 1829 John Keller. At a Court held for Washington County the 20th day of October 1829 . This Settlement of the estate of William Taylor deceased was returned to court and ordered to be recorded. Teste Jacob LYNCH, DC Will Bk. 6 Inventory of the estate of William Taylor , decd.
